It is an old stratovolcano facing the Mt. Azuma-kofuji of Okenuma in Bandai Asahi National Park in Fukushima Prefecture and the southern part of Jododaira. At the end of April, when I went to see the fresh green and blue lake, there was still a lot of snow.
It was difficult to get to the shooting location, but I was impressed by the natural beauty reflected in the dark blue surface of the dark blue lake with the remaining snow on the lakeside and the fresh greenery of the trees that have begun to sprout!
It is a recommended hidden gem.

Night view of Mt. Fuji
It was very cold, but the air was clear.
I was able to encounter the splendid Mt. Fuji.
This is the view from the Lake Yamanaka Panorama Platform.
If it's a clear day, you can see a superb view of Mt. Fuji even during the day.
Recommended spot
Mt. Fuji in winter is the best.
